![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 295 Pomógł: 9 Dołączył: 8.02.2006 Ostrzeżenie: (0%) ![]() ![]() |
Mam problem. Potrzebuje w swoim kodzie namierzyć i wyczyścić pewien ciąg znaków.
szukam czegoś takiego: plik.php;jsessionid=E34681264FA86617700C635EE3E4BF45 i teraz: 1. "plik.php;jsessionid=" - jest to stały element 2. wszystko po znaku "=" jest generowane dynamicznie każdorazowo po odświeżeniu/wejściu strony. Potrzebuje usunąć wszystko co jest po plik.php czyli na takiej zasadzie, ze znajdź plik.php;jsessionid=E34681264FA86617700C635EE3E4BF45 i zamień na plik.php I teraz mam problem z ułożeniem wyrażenia regularnego które wrzucę jako pattern dla funkcji preg_replace proszę o pomoc. Jak to zmontować. Pozdrawiam |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 782 Pomógł: 153 Dołączył: 21.07.2010 Ostrzeżenie: (0%) ![]() ![]() |
Wszystko o Regular Expression. Na szybko to może to ci pomoże:
Kod /(?<=plik\.php\;jsessionid\=)[0-9A-Z]+/
Ten post edytował everth 26.07.2010, 15:04:43 |
|
|
![]() ![]() |
![]() |
Aktualny czas: 9.10.2025 - 15:32 |